EN 1.0481 Steel vs. C52100 Bronze

EN 1.0481 steel belongs to the iron alloys classification, while C52100 bronze belongs to the copper alloys. There are 24 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(10,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is EN 1.0481 steel and the bottom bar is C52100 bronze.
